A method of selectively controlling the self-sealing ability of a tire obtained by application of a sealing assembly on a drum and subsequent formation thereon of a precursor of a green tire inclusive of liner and carcass, followed by shaping, curing and molding. The sealing assembly includes: a self-supporting thermoplastic film of polyamide or polyester and a layer of sealing material possessing viscoelasticity and stickiness features, which is associated with and supported by the self-supporting thermoplastic film. The sealing assembly is easily puncturable by a sharp-pointed element while it maintains such a deformability and stickiness that it helps in the transfer of the sealing material during ejection of the sharp-pointed element and limits the transferred material amount to such an extent that holes bigger than a predetermined value are not sealed.

A pneumatic tire is provided which includes an outer circumferential rubber tread and a supporting carcass. A rubber inner liner is disposed inwardly from the supporting carcass. A built-in sealant layer is situated adjacent to an innermost removable barrier layer and disposed inwardly from the rubber inner liner. The built-in sealant layer provides self-sealing properties to the pneumatic tire. The pneumatic tire, with its innermost removable barrier layer, keeps the sealant layer from sticking to a tire-building apparatus during tire assembly and, after curing of the assembled tire, is eventually removed to permit gas from the built-in sealant layer to become part of the tire's inflation air to prevent or reduce instances of inner liner blister formation.

Provided is a pneumatic tire/rim assembly which is improved in the run-flat durability with the mass of the tire being reduced. In a pneumatic tire/rim assembly with a run-flat capability, an air bladder (2) made of a circular ring-shaped film body is inserted inside a pneumatic tire (1) mounted on a rim (R). At least part of the film body is formed of a sealing layer (3) made of a thermoplastic resin or a thermoplastic elastomer composition obtained by blending an elastomer in a thermoplastic resin.

The present invention is directed to a pneumatic tire with a built-in sealant layer composite where the composite is composed of polyurethane with a thin layer of at least one of particulate filler, short fibers and non-woven microfiber. In one embodiment, said polyurethane sealant composite is comprised of a plurality of circumferentially extending layers comprised of a first polyurethane sealant layer, a second polyurethane sealant layer and a thin layer of polyurethane sealant-containing non-woven microfiber positioned between said first and second polyurethane layers. In another embodiment, said polyurethane sealant is a composite comprised of a polyurethane sealant layer containing a thin layer of at least one of particulate filler and short fibers.

A tire patch for repairing an associated vehicle tire includes a patch body configured to overlay a portion of the associated vehicle tire, and a plurality of reinforcements received at least partially within the patch body, each reinforcement of the plurality having a first ending and a second ending, wherein the plurality of reinforcements are arranged to provide a staggered arrangement of the first endings.

Tubeless tyre in the form of a torus open radially inwards with an outer wall and an inner wall, characterized in that at least part of the inner wall is covered with a self-sealing layer comprising a thermoplastic styrene (TPS) elastomer having a Shore 0 hardness of less than 35.

Provided is a pneumatic tire including a puncture-resistant layer disposed on the inner side of a tread portion while having enhanced uniformity. A gel sheet 5 is disposed, as a puncture-resistant layer, on the inner side of an inner liner 4 in a region corresponding to a tread portion 1, the gel sheet made of a silicone compound, a urethane compound, a styrene compound, or an ethylene compound, the gel sheet having needle penetration of 50 or more after curing and having an Asker C hardness of 40 or less.

Flexible enclosure comprising a working strip 2 and sidewalls 3, defining an envelope, and a sealing membrane 11 at least partially lining the envelope. The sealing membrane 11 is comprised of an elastic material 14 and a perforation-resistant reinforcement 15, the sealing membrane 11 being free with regard to the working strip 2 and attached to an opposite edge remote to the working strip 2.
